Yarraman Park is home to I Am Invincible and Hellbent, who currently lead the Australian General Sires List and the Third Season Sires List respectively and their draft of 23 for Inglis Classic features eight yearlings by the dynamic father and son duo.

I Am Invincible has three yearlings to be offered by Yarraman and one of them is a filly whose pedigree is going to make her highly desirable for those seeking that ‘residual value’ investment filly with a long end game.

Lot 569 is the first foal of stakes-winning Zoustar mare Persuader, a full sister to Group I ATC Flight Stakes winner Zougotcha and half-sister to stakes-winner The Actuary, whose first foal, a colt by Zoustar, sold for $760,000 at Magic Millions last month to Yulong.

Lot 569

It’s the family of Golden Slipper winner Crystal Lily and a host of other Contract Racing bred stakes-winners carrying the Crystal prefix and there are plentiful young mares being bred to commercial stallions making it a family very much on the move.

The dam of this filly Persuader had a filly last spring by So You Think and is now in foal to Justify (USA), while The Actuary had a filly last year by Zoustar and is back in foal to him as is her grand-dam Fast Talker.

Lot 70 Colt Hellbent x Ambers Waltz, by Danehill Dancer (IRE)

He is a half-brother to five winners from good producing Group II placed Ambers Waltz, a half-sister to Group winners War Saint and Taiyoo from Group III winner Ambers Halo. His full sister Kimberley Rose made $200,000 at this sale last year and has trialled with promise in WA.

Lot 74 Filly Hellbent x Anabaa’s Legacy, by Anabaa (USA)

Half-sister to stakes-winner Economics and stakes-placed Wolf Moon beign from Group III placed Anabaa’s Legacy from the family of Group I winner Ball Park and Group II winner Victorem, who is by Hellbent’s sire I Am Invincible.

Lot 519 Colt Graff x Never Doubt Me, by Not a Single Doubt

From the first crop of fast Group II winning sprinter Graff. Half-brother to Group III placed Divine Glory and dam has had four foals to race all winners and comes from the family of Group III winner Kisses.

Lot 620 Colt Anders x Raging Queen, by Akeed Mofeed (GB)

From the first crop of brilliant Group III winning sprinter Anders and is second foal of stakes-placed Raging Queen a daughter of stakes-placed Royal Bender. Her first foal is Duchess of Sussex (2f Hellbent) and is in work with Phillip Stokes.

Lot 695 Colt Wootton Bassett (GB) x Silently, by Anabaa (USA)

From the first Australian crop of outstanding Group I sire Wootton Bassett (GB). Half-brother to seven winners headed by Group III winner Muwaary and dam SW Silently, is a sibling to $7million earning multiple Group I winner Criterion, Group I winner Comin’ Through and Group II winner Varenna Miss.

Lot 757 Colt Hellbent x Sweet Reply, by Deep Field

First foal of Group II placed half-sister to Group III winner Conte from a fast female family renowned for producing slick juveniles such as Bold Bastille, Ideas Man and Larimer Street, who are all by another son of I Am Invincible in Brazen Beau.
